Women's Hockey Drops One To St. Olaf

NORTHFIELD, MN - The UW-Eau Claire women's hockey team fell tonight to St. Olaf College (MN) by a score of 5-2 at the Northfield Ice Arena.

The Blugolds fall to an overall record of 4-7-1. The Oles improve to an overall record of 5-2-1. St. Olaf has now won three straight against the Blugolds, but Eau Claire still owns the advantage in the all-time series with an 8-6-1 record.

The Oles got on the scoreboard first when Katie Bennett scored an even-handed goal with 9:48 remaining in the first period. St. Olaf extended its lead to two, 49 seconds later on a Kim McClintock goal. The Blugolds got on the board with a goal by Tara Hayner (Sr.-Stillwater, MN) with 50 seconds left in the first period to make the score 2-1. Martina Korinek (Sr.-White Bear Lake, MN) assisted on the goal.

The Blugolds out-shot St. Olaf 10-7 in the first period.

St. Olaf would score first in the second period with a goal by Susannah Brokl to make the score 3-1 St. Olaf with 14:25 remaining in the period. Katie Bennett then scored her second goal of the game for the Oles, a power play goal, with eight minutes left to go in the second period to make the score 4-1. Eau Claire cut the lead down to 4-2 with 1:11 to go in the period after a Michelle Stohr (Fr.-South St. Paul, MN) goal. Allie Campbell (So.-Plymouth, MN/Wayzata) had the assist on the goal.

St. Olaf sealed the game in the third period when Katie Bennett scored the hat trick with a little less than two minutes to play to give the Oles a 5-2 victory. The Blugolds out-shot St. Olaf 16-2 in the third period, but could not mount a comeback.

The Blugolds out-shot St. Olaf 37-14 in the game, but were 0-for-6 on the power play. The Oles were 1-for-2 with a man advantage. Mikaela Jobman (Fr.-St. Paul, MN/Cretin Derham Hall) picked up the loss in net for the Blugolds as she finished with eight saves. Sarah Mills had 35 saves for St. Olaf.

The Blugolds will face St. Olaf once again tomorrow afternoon with action beginning at 3 p.m.
